About the transaction

Scandinavian Office Group AB (later Ocay) acquired Kontorsvaruhuset AB, one of Sweden’s biggest players in the office supplies industry with a turnover of a little over SEK 500 million and with around 225 employees. Litorina is the main shareholder of Scandinavian Office Group and has also owned Gullbergs since summer 2012, a company with similar products to Kontorsvaruhuset but based in southern Sweden. The new business group will be one of Sweden’s leading suppliers of office supplies and consumables as well as related services for both corporate clients and the public sector. The business group will be nationwide, have a turnover of SEK 1.1 billion and around 500 employees.

Kontorsvaruhuset was developed by entrepreneur Carl Lindgren who, over a period of 20 years, has increased its turnover from SEK 17 million to SEK 530 million.
